Skip to content

Instantly share code, notes, and snippets.

View matheus-ndc's full-sized avatar
taking a break

Matheus do Carmo matheus-ndc

taking a break
View GitHub Profile
@matheus-ndc
matheus-ndc / docker-rabbitmq.yml
Created September 2, 2022 15:07
RabbitMQ on docker-compose
version: "3.8"
services:
rabbitmq3:
container_name: "rabbitmq"
image: rabbitmq:3.8-management-alpine
environment:
- RABBITMQ_DEFAULT_USER=myuser
- RABBITMQ_DEFAULT_PASS=mypassword
ports:
# AMQP protocol port
@matheus-ndc
matheus-ndc / gist-style-themes.css
Last active June 3, 2021 16:01
Gist syntax themes
/* https://github.com/lonekorean/gist-syntax-themes */
@import url('https://cdn.rawgit.com/lonekorean/gist-syntax-themes/848d6580/stylesheets/chaos.css');
@import url('https://cdn.rawgit.com/lonekorean/gist-syntax-themes/d49b91b3/stylesheets/cobalt.css');
@import url('https://cdn.rawgit.com/lonekorean/gist-syntax-themes/d49b91b3/stylesheets/one-dark.css');
@import url('https://cdn.rawgit.com/lonekorean/gist-syntax-themes/b737b139/stylesheets/tomorrow-night.css');
@import url('https://cdn.rawgit.com/lonekorean/gist-syntax-themes/b737b139/stylesheets/terminal.css');
@matheus-ndc
matheus-ndc / docker-gitlab-jenkins-redmine.yml
Last active December 11, 2019 17:29
docker-compose.yml com gitlab, jenkins e redmine na mesma rede
version: "2"
services:
gitlab:
image: gitlab/gitlab-ce:latest
container_name: gitlab
restart: always
hostname: gitlab
volumes:
@matheus-ndc
matheus-ndc / httpd.conf
Created April 29, 2019 04:42
Arquivo de configuração do apache2 com troca de PHP
AddHandler application/x-httpd-php .php
AddType application/x-httpd-php .php .html
LoadModule php7_module "C:/Server/php7.3.3/php7apache2_4.dll"
PHPIniDir "C:/Server/php7.3.3"
#
# AddHandler application/x-httpd-php .php
# AddType application/x-httpd-php .php .html
# LoadModule php5_module "C:/Server/php5.5.12/php5apache2_4.dll"
# PHPIniDir "C:/Server/php5.5.12"
#
@matheus-ndc
matheus-ndc / trocar php.sh
Created April 16, 2019 21:08
Script linux para trocar a versão de PHP instalada no sistema
sudo a2dismod php5.6
sudo a2enmod php7.2
sudo service apache2 restart
sudo update-alternatives --set php /usr/bin/php7.2
sudo update-alternatives --set phar /usr/bin/phar7.2
sudo update-alternatives --set phar.phar /usr/bin/phar.phar7.2
sudo update-alternatives --set phpize /usr/bin/phpize7.2
sudo update-alternatives --set php-config /usr/bin/php-config7.2
@matheus-ndc
matheus-ndc / login interno CI.php
Created August 16, 2016 17:44
função do controlador interno para confirmar o nível de acesso
<?php
//* função do controlador interno para confirmar o nível de acesso *//
public function verificar_nivel() {
$nivel_necessario = 10;
if (!$this->session->userdata('id') || ($this->session->userdata('nivel') != $nivel_necessario)) {
$this->session->sess_destroy();
@matheus-ndc
matheus-ndc / login externo CI.php
Last active August 16, 2016 17:43
função do controlador externo para validar o nível e direcionar o usuário para o controlador interno
<?php
//* função do controlador externo para validar o nível e direcionar o usuário para o controlador interno *//
public function verificar_sessao() {
if ($this->session->userdata('logado') == false) {
redirect('acesso/login');
}
}